Abstract
Monitoring apparatus for producing an output in response to a predetermined condition comprising bistable means (4) having a set input, a reset input and an output; trigger means (2, 6) for applying a first train of pulses (.phi..sub.1) to one of the inputs of the bistable means and for applying a second train of pulses of the same frequency as and different phase to the first train of pulses to the other input of the bistable means in response to a predetermined condition: and an output device (8) responsive to oscillation of the bistable means between its stable states.
